#4f6b35 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f6b35 is composed of 31% red, 42%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 50.5%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 91.1 degrees, a saturation of 33.8% and a lightness of 31.4%. #4f6b35 color hex could be obtained by blending #9ed66a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#4f6b35 color description : Very dark desaturated green.
#4f6b35 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4f6b35 has RGB values of R:79, G:107,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0, Y:0.5,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 5204789.

Shades and Tints of #4f6b35
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020201 is the darkest color, while #f7faf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4f6b35
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#50524e is the less saturated color, while #4d9c04 is the most saturated one.
